Rudy Gobert's Offensive Contributions
While defense is Gobert's calling card, his offensive game has shown signs of growth. Here's how he's contributing on that end:
Despite these improvements, Gobert's offensive role is still limited. He rarely creates his own shot, relying instead on his teammates to set him up. However, his efficiency makes him a valuable asset.
Rudy Gobert's Impact on the Timberwolves
Gobert's presence has transformed the Timberwolves into one of the league's top defensive teams. Here's how:
As teammate Anthony Edwards put it, "Having Rudy in the paint is like having a safety net. We know we can take risks because he's got our backs."
